    National Day of Silesian Uprisings: Honoring a Historic Milestone

    On June 20th, Poland commemorates a significant event in its history: the Silesian Uprisings. This day marks the anniversary of Polish troops entering Upper Silesia in 1922, following decisive uprisings and a critical plebiscite.
